**Job Summary**
We are seeking dedicated individuals to join our Special Event Teardown Team. As a member of this team,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the efficient breakdown and cleanup of special events, providing exceptional service to guests. This position is a casual position on weekends we have events. Estimated hours would be between 11:30 PM to 3:30 AM.
**Requirements**:
- Valid Drivers licence and ability to drive a vehicle with a hitched trailer is a MUST
**Duties**:
- Assist in dismantling event setups, including flowers, decorations, and large floral installations
- Clean event spaces thoroughly to maintain cleanliness standards
- Clean transport vehicle and design studio at the end of the shift
- Collaborate with the setup team to ensure a seamless transition from event to teardown
- Provide excellent customer service and address any guest inquiries or concerns promptly
**Experience**:
- Prior experience in special events or customer service is preferred
- Strong communication skills for interacting with guests and team members
- Basic knowledge of and ability to access our company google drive.
